# State constants for #+IF processing. |
|
|
|
|
# - The current state is stacked when seeing an #+IF, and unstacked when seeing an #+ENDIF. |
|
|
|
|
# - If the state ever becomes SKIP in an #+IF, it remains that way until the matching #+ENDIF. |
|
|
|
|
# - If not SKIP, #+IF sets the state to either TRUE or FALSE. |
|
|
|
|
# - If not SKIP, #+ELIF sets the state to SKIP if it was TRUE, or to either TRUE or FALSE. |
|
|
|
|
# - If not SKIP, #ELSE sets the state to TRUE if FALSE, or to FALSE if TRUE. |
|
|
|
|
# Within an #+IF [#+ELIF]... [#+ELSE] #+ENDIF structure, the state may |
|
|
|
|
# vary between FALSE, TRUE and SKIP. The state before the structure is |
|
|
|
|
# saved on entry, and restored on exit. The state is TRUE at the |
|
|
|
|
# beginning of a file. If the state before stacking was TRUE, it starts |
|
|
|
|
# as FALSE within the structure; otherwise, the state starts as SKIP. |
|
|
|
|
# States may only go from FALSE to any other state; or else, necessarily |
|
|
|
|
# to SKIP. Within a structure, the state can be TRUE at most once, |
|
|
|
|
# indicating that the tested condition was true. It can be FALSE |
|
|
|
|
# earlier in the structure, and may only be SKIP after the TRUE segment. |
|
|
|
|
FALSE, TRUE, SKIP = range(3) |
